SUMMARY

The Senior Project Manager focused on high complexity projects, client relationships, and revenue oversight. The position may direct more than one project manager with oversight of multiple projects. The Senior Project Manager sets the example for others positively exemplifying BGIS values.

At this position level: Projects are typically of moderate complexity, risk, and exposure.

KEY D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

Project Management
  • Lead projects from initiation to closeout.
  • Develop and manage project plans, schedules, and scopes of work.
  • Oversee scheduling and coordination of internal and external resources for project completion.
  • Communicate with clients and project resources including subcontractors and vendors.
  • Document discussions, outcomes, and decisions.
  • Support Request for Proposal (RFP) process.
  • Research and evaluate new products and vendors.
  • Process or monitors review log and distribute submittals.
  • Obtain detailed knowledge of contract, drawings, and specifications for projects.
  • Maintain or oversee the cost issue logs.
  • Uphold and communicate company safety standards.
  • Ensure safety compliance of subcontractors and all persons on site.
  • Define individual project responsibilities and accountabilities.
  • Coordinate implementation handoffs between internal departments.
  • Mitigate and report on risk on behalf of the company.
  • Deliver accurate and timely business reports.
  • Manage and coordinate procurement activities for subcontracts and purchase orders.
  • Verify Job Start and Project Closeout materials.
  • Assess, define, and document agreements from clients regarding project requirements.
  • Manage pre-implementation process with key stakeholders and business manager.
  • Assess site safety and implement actions to prevent injury to property and people.
  • Ensure safety compliance of subcontractors and all on-site persons.
  • Contribute to the completion of other key initiatives as assigned.

Project Controls
  • Take financial responsibility for project including accurate, timely, and relevant reporting to stakeholders.
  • Facilitate invoice payment to subcontractors and suppliers.
  • Review substantiation of subcontractor billing.
  • Prepare monthly project accounting review.
  • Monitor, control, and report on financial performance of projects.
  • Draft or oversee subcontracts and purchase agreements.
  • Assist with client billings.
  • Generate preliminary assessments, technical solutions, fee proposals, presentations, studies, and general support.
  • Maintain positive working relationship with external and internal key contact.
  • Respond to stakeholder inquiries.
  • Deliver accurate and timely data to support project forecasts.

Communication
  • Serve as primary point of contact with client.
  • Inform internal and external clients of new offerings and upgrades.
  • Facilitate communication internally between project team and other departments.
  • Make presentations to a variety of audiences as a subject matter expert.
  • Identify, qualify, and funnel potential new service opportunities to business development team.
  • Direct customer requests for product functionality enhancements to the appropriate subject matter experts.

Team Management
  • Recruit, coach, and mentor project team members.
  • Develop project staffing plans to include labor and subcontractors.
  • Forecast project management labor requirements.
  • Communicate and influence company policies and procedures.

KNOWLEDGE & SKILLS REQUIRED
  • Bachelor's Degree in Construction Management, Mechanical/Electrical Engineering, Architecture, Facilities Management or other relevant studies or equivalent work experience.
  • Eight years of experience in project management, building operations, or other related field.
  • Experience working for a general contractor or major mechanical subcontractor.
  • Knowledge of construction management, commercial building process, and financial acumen.
  • Basic estimating skills preferred.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to focus diverse group of stakeholders including external clients and internal expertise on a specified project and projected out comes.
  • Time Management skills to balance competing priorities.
  • Knowledge of construction financial programs and software.
  • Proficient in scheduling software: Microsoft Project, Primavera, and/or Suretrak.
  • Intermediate working kn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ook, and Project.
  • Working knowledge of SharePoint preferred.
  • RCDD, CPM professional designation preferred.
  • Knowledge of the basics of labor relations including union contract requirements and hiring practices preferred.
